Ensuring Personnel Safety
The primary significance of well control lies in building a robust line of defense for on-site personnel. During drilling, abnormal pressure changes within the well can trigger dangerous situations such as blowouts. When a blowout occurs, high-pressure oil and gas flows, carrying drilling fluid, cuttings, and other debris, are ejected at high speed from the wellhead, creating a powerful impact and destructive force. This force can not only destroy wellhead equipment but also cause direct physical injury to surrounding personnel, such as being hit by flying objects or being knocked down by the powerful airflow.
Even more serious is that after a blowout goes out of control, the oil and gas mix with air to form a flammable gas cloud, which, upon encountering a source of ignition, can trigger a violent explosion and fire. Under the intense heat, high pressure, and toxic gases, on-site personnel face a life-or-death test, their lives severely threatened. Effective well control measures can monitor well pressure changes in a timely manner, allowing for preventative and control measures to nip blowout risks in the bud, thus maximizing the safety of workers.
Protecting the Environment from Pollution
Well control plays a crucial role in environmental protection during oil and gas extraction. When a blowout goes out of control, large quantities of crude oil and natural gas leak uncontrollably into the surrounding environment. Crude oil contains various harmful substances, such as volatile organic compounds like benzene, toluene, and xylene, as well as heavy metals. Once these substances enter the soil, they alter its physicochemical properties, damage its structure, and affect the survival and activity of soil microorganisms, leading to decreased soil fertility and impacting crop growth and development.
When crude oil leaks into water bodies, it forms a thick oil film on the surface, preventing oxygen from dissolving into the water and causing aquatic life to die from lack of oxygen. Meanwhile, harmful substances in crude oil can accumulate in organisms through the food chain, causing long-term damage to aquatic ecosystems. Natural gas leaks lead to increased concentrations of greenhouse gases in the atmosphere, exacerbating global warming. Strict well control management can effectively prevent blowouts, avoid these environmental disasters, and protect the ecological environment upon which we depend for survival.
Maintaining Corporate Economic Benefits
For oil and gas companies, well control is a key factor in ensuring economic benefits. Blowouts not only damage and render drilling equipment unusable, causing huge direct economic losses, but also interrupt drilling operations and delay schedules. Resuming drilling requires significant investment of manpower, resources, and capital, including purchasing new equipment, reorganizing construction teams, and redesigning drilling operations, which greatly increases the company’s operating costs.
Furthermore, blowouts can trigger a series of legal disputes and compensation liabilities. If leaked crude oil and natural gas damage the property of nearby residents, the company will be liable for corresponding compensation; if it causes serious environmental pollution, the company may also face severe penalties from environmental protection departments. These additional economic burdens will further weaken the company’s profitability. Effective well control management can reduce the probability of blowouts, minimize equipment damage and operational interruptions, thereby ensuring normal production and operation and improving the economic efficiency of enterprises.
